What Is IDaaS?

IDaaS is a cloud-delivered, subscription-based model for managing identity, authentication, and access across applications.

It comes in three common types:

  • Workforce IDaaS — manages employee and contractor access to internal systems
  • Customer IDaaS (CIAM) — manages external user identities for customer-facing applications
  • Hybrid models — support both workforce and customer identity needs under one platform

Core Components of IDaaS

Before you compare providers, know the building blocks every IDaaS platform should cover. These capabilities define what a vendor can deliver:

  • Single Sign-On (SSO): Centralizes authentication across apps, reducing password fatigue and help desk tickets from forgotten credentials
  • Multi-Factor Authentication (MFA) and Adaptive Authentication: Adds risk-based verification that adjusts by context: device, location, and behavior. NIST defines MFA as requiring two or more independent factors, such as something you know, have, or are
  • Identity Governance and Lifecycle Management: Automates joiner-mover-leaver processes and access certifications. Gartner describes this as managing the identity lifecycle and governing access across on-premises and cloud environments

What to Consider When Choosing the Right IDaaS Provider

These factors help you translate technical capabilities into business outcomes: fewer breaches, faster audits, less rework. Selection criteria also shift by industry. Healthcare buyers need HIPAA-aligned controls; finance teams need SOX and PCI DSS alignment baked in.

Security and Compliance Capabilities

Built-in support for regulatory frameworks reduces your audit burden. The HHS Security Rule requires access control and audit controls for any system handling protected health information. An IDaaS platform can support unique identities, MFA, and access logs, but it doesn't make you HIPAA compliant on its own. Compliance responsibility is shared.

Integration and Ecosystem Compatibility

Compatibility with your existing directories, SaaS apps, and on-prem systems determines how fast you can actually go live. Okta reports more than 8,000 pre-built integrations in its network. Microsoft's Entra application gallery lists thousands of applications supporting SSO and automated provisioning.

KPIs to track:

  • Number of pre-built connectors for your specific app stack
  • Integration time per application
  • Reduction in custom development effort

Don't just count connectors, though. Compare protocol support, provisioning direction, and API quality. Headline numbers can hide gaps in the apps you actually use.

Scalability and Multi-Tenancy Support

Growing organizations need providers that scale across users, subsidiaries, and geographies without a re-architecture project. Okta advertises 99.99% uptime, translating to roughly 52 minutes and 35 seconds of downtime per year.

KPIs to track:

  • User provisioning speed at scale (thousands of users, not dozens)
  • Uptime SLAs and their exclusions
  • Tenant isolation guarantees, especially for multi-subsidiary organizations

Marketing uptime language isn't the same as a contractual SLA. Ask for the exact SLA document, service tier, and credit terms before signing.

Total Cost of Ownership vs. Vendor Lock-In

Licensing models, hidden implementation costs, and exit complexity all affect long-term value. Pricing varies wildly by scope. Forrester's Total Economic Impact studies show assumed annual costs ranging from $821,000 for governance functionality across 5,000 identities to $2.49 million for a broader enterprise suite. These are study-specific assumptions, not universal benchmarks.

KPIs to track:

  • Cost per user per year
  • Migration cost estimates if you need to switch providers
  • Contract flexibility, including exit terms

Build a five-year model covering licenses, add-ons, connectors, implementation, migration, and support. Lock-in risk comes from proprietary workflows and policy language, not just the authentication protocol.

Vendor-Agnostic Requirements Gathering Before Selection

Skipping a thorough discovery phase leads to missed requirements, rework, and vendor mismatch mid-implementation. This is the step most organizations rush through, and it's usually the most expensive mistake.

KPIs to track:

  • Requirements-gathering timeline
  • Number of missed requirements discovered after implementation starts
  • Stakeholder hours spent on discovery

Traditional discovery (stakeholder interviews, workshops, spreadsheets) typically runs 8 to 16 weeks, commonly around 12. Common gaps include:

  • Uninterviewed stakeholders resurfacing requirements during UAT
  • Conflicting definitions between departments (Finance and HR often disagree on what "contractor" means)
  • Missed PAM scenarios like break-glass access or service-account requirements

Support, Roadmap, and Long-Term Viability

Provider support quality and roadmap alignment matter for a multi-year identity strategy, not just the initial rollout. Microsoft was named a Leader in the 2024 Gartner Magic Quadrant for Access Management, placing highest on Ability to Execute.

KPIs to track:

  • Support response SLAs
  • Frequency of product updates and release cadence
  • Analyst rankings from Gartner, Forrester, or IDC

Evaluate roadmap credibility through deprecation policy, API support, and migration/export capability, not just the sales deck.

Frequently Asked Questions

Can you give me an example of IDaaS?

Okta, SailPoint, and Microsoft Entra ID are common examples. Okta and Entra ID focus on workforce SSO and adaptive MFA, while SailPoint emphasizes identity governance across enterprise systems.

What is the difference between IAM and SSO?

IAM is the broader discipline of managing identities and access across an organization. SSO is one authentication feature within IAM or IDaaS platforms, not a substitute for the whole system.

How long does it typically take to implement an IDaaS solution?

Timelines vary widely based on scope, application count, and identity-data quality. Thorough upfront requirements gathering, rather than discovering gaps mid-project, significantly shortens the overall timeline.

Is IDaaS suitable for regulated industries like healthcare and finance?

Yes. Many providers offer built-in features supporting HIPAA, PCI DSS, and similar frameworks. That said, compliance responsibility remains shared between the platform and the organization.

What is the difference between IDaaS and traditional on-premises IAM?

IDaaS is subscription-based and cloud-hosted, with the provider managing infrastructure and updates. On-premises IAM requires higher capital investment and ongoing maintenance from your own IT team.
